Initial Setup and Calibration
Setting up the FK-C5 Air Compression Boots is straightforward but requires proper calibration to ensure even and effective compression. Each unit includes dual air hoses, a digital control module, and an AC adapter. Users should begin by placing the boots on a flat surface, ensuring that the internal air bladders are smooth and free of folds. Connect each hose securely to the control module before plugging in the power supply.
When worn, the boots should fit snugly around the calves and thighs without pinching. It’s essential to allow the device to run an initial auto-calibration cycle. During this process, the system measures baseline pressure levels in each air chamber to prevent uneven inflation—a common issue with lower-end models. Once calibration completes, users can save their preferred intensity and duration settings for future sessions.

Routine Maintenance and Care
Proper maintenance ensures consistent performance and extends the lifespan of the FK-C5 Air Compression Boots. After each use, disconnect the hoses and wipe the interior lining with a soft, damp cloth. Avoid harsh detergents that could degrade the air bladders or seals. The boots should be stored in a cool, dry location, ideally in the provided carrying case.
Every few weeks, users should inspect the connection points for air leaks or dust buildup. A quick application of compressed air to the ports helps maintain a clear airflow path. Refrain from over-bending the hoses during storage, as repeated kinks can reduce air pressure efficiency over time.
Troubleshooting Common Performance Issues
Although the FK-C5 is engineered for reliability, users may encounter minor issues related to airflow or calibration. If one side inflates unevenly, the cause is typically a loose hose connection or trapped air pocket. Releasing pressure, checking all fittings, and restarting the calibration cycle usually resolves the problem.
In cases where the system does not power on, verify the integrity of the AC adapter and ensure that the control module’s safety lock is disengaged. For users noticing excessive noise during operation, this may indicate debris in the valve ports, which can be cleared using a gentle air duster.

Battery Efficiency and Power Management
The FK-C5 is powered by a rechargeable lithium-ion battery capable of delivering up to three full sessions on a single charge. Users can monitor battery status directly on the LED display, which automatically dims after inactivity to preserve energy. For extended use, the AC power option allows simultaneous charging and operation without performance loss.
To maintain battery health, it’s advisable to fully charge the unit every two weeks, even when not in use. Avoid draining the battery completely, as this can reduce its overall lifespan. With proper care, the FK-C5’s battery maintains over 85% capacity even after 500 charge cycles.

Frequently Asked Questions (FAQs)
1. How long should each session with the FK-C5 Air Compression Boots last?
For general recovery, sessions of 15–20 minutes are sufficient. Athletes recovering from intense training may extend to 30 minutes using moderate pressure levels.
2. Can the FK-C5 be used daily?
Yes. Daily use is safe and beneficial for circulation and muscle maintenance, provided the user allows short breaks between sessions.
3. Are the FK-C5 boots suitable for individuals with varicose veins?
Consultation with a healthcare professional is recommended, but light to moderate compression can often support blood flow and alleviate discomfort.
4. How do I know which intensity setting to use?
Start at level 2 or 3 for warm-up sessions and progress gradually. Higher settings are designed for deep muscle recovery after strenuous exercise.
5. What should I do if the boots lose pressure during a session?
Check hose connections and air seals, then restart the device. If the issue persists, inspect for minor leaks around the cuff joints.
6. Can the FK-C5 operate while charging?
Yes. The system supports simultaneous charging and use without affecting performance or battery health.
